Description

A lovely stone cottage in the heart of Edgworth village, close to local amenities and beautiful countryside on the doorstep. The property is believed to date back to circa 1756 and still retains its charm and character. Park Road is tucked away off Bolton Road, with a public footpath to the front, giving access into the immediate open countryside. The accommodation briefly comprises vestibule, lounge and a kitchen breakfast room. Upstairs, there are two good sized bedrooms and a modern shower room.
